BMW R 1150 R - 2005 Specifications and Reviews
|
| Category | Naked bike |
| Year | 2005 |
| Model | BMW R 1150 R |
Engine and Transmission Specifications |
| Clutch | Single-disc dry clutch, hydraulically operated |
| Transmission typefinal drive | Shaft drive (cardan) |
| Gearbox | 6-speed |
| Cooling system | Oil & air |
| Starter | Electric |
| Valves per cylinder | 4 |
| Fuel system | Injection. Electronic intake pipe injection/digital engine management: Bosch Motronic MA 2.4 with overrun fuel cut-off, twin spark ignition |
| Bore x stroke | 101.0 x 70.5 mm (4.0 x 2.8 inches) |
| Compression | 10.3:1 |
| Torque | 98.00 |
| Power | 83.81 |
| Stroke | 4 |
| Engine type | Two cylinder boxer |
| Capacity: | 1130.00 ccm (68.95 cubic inches) |
|
|
Physical measures and capacities |
| Wheelbase | 1,487 mm (58.5 inches) |
| Overall width | 940 mm (37.0 inches) |
| Overall length | 2,170 mm (85.4 inches) |
| Overall height | 1,220 mm (48.0 inches) |
| Seat height | 800 mm (31.5 inches) If adjustable, lowest setting. |
| Weight incl. oil, gas, etc | 238.0 kg (524.7 pounds) |
| Dry weight | 218.0 kg (480.6 pounds) |
BMW R 1150 R dimensions and frame |
| Rear brakes diameter | 276 mm (10.9 inches) |
| Rear brakes | Double disc |
| Front brakes diameter | 320 mm (12.6 inches) |
| Front brakes | Double disc |
| Rear tyre dimensions | 170/60-ZR17 |
| Front tyre dimensions | 120/70-ZR17 |
| Rear suspension travel | 135 mm (5.3 inches) |
| Rear suspension | Die-cast aluminium single-sided swinging arm with BMW Motorrad Paralever |
| Front suspension travel | 35 mm (1.4 inches) |
| Front suspension | BMW Motorrad Telelever |
| Trail | 127 mm (5.0 inches) |
| Rake (fork angle) | 28.1° |
| Frame type | three-section composite frame consisting of front and rear section, load bearing engine. |
|
|
Speed and acceleration |
| Power/weight ratio | 0.3844 HP/kg |
| Top speed | 197.0 km/h (122.4 mph) |
Other specs |
| Fuel consumption pr. 10 km (6.2 miles) | 4.60 litres (1.22 gallons) |
| Fuel capacity | 20.50 litres (5.42 gallons) |
